NEW YORK--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Feb. 28, 2000

"Virtual Desktops" Promise Computer Users On Demand Access

to Files, Applications, and Computing computing - computer  Services

Cyrus InterSoft(TM), Inc., the industry leader in pervasive Internet technology, today was featured on Bloomberg's TechLine at 6:00 a.m. EST EST electroshock therapy.

"(Cyrus InterSoft) Speiros(TM) has a step up on the competition," said Lee Patrick Sullivan, reporter, Bloomberg News, "its technology can run on any existing Java enabled operating system--like Windows, Macintosh and Linux."
